This weekend retreat invites participants to rediscover the spiritual theology of Hildegard of Bingen (1098–1179), a Benedictine abbess whose writings and chants give powerful expression to her visionary faith.
Through short inputs, Ignatian-style prayer rooted in Scripture, Hildegard’s spiritual texts, and her sacred music, alongside guided spiritual conversation, participants will engage Hildegard’s unified vision of creation, grace, and praise.
Attentive listening—to word, image, and sound—offers a way of entering more deeply into the theological imagination that shapes her spiritual witness and continues to invite prayerful reflection today.
